Cute cafe / dessert spot in the heart of Little Saigon, Westminster. The desserts and drinks are aesthetically pleasing; very picture-esque and instagram-worthy. Extensive drink list with a variety of desserts to choose from, including daily offerings. Creme brulee (4/5) - creamy custard goodness! The torched sugar on top was the perfect touch. However, the frozen berries were a little off-putting. Flan (4/5) - get this if it's available! The texture of the flan was smooth and wasn't too thick or dense. The caramel syrup isn't too sweet and complimented the flan. Again, the frozen berries threw me off - it was hard and didn't have enough time to thaw. Passion fruit cheesecake (3/5) - the cheesecake was a little dried out and the passion fruit flavor was too tart.I recommend getting a pot of tea to balance out the desserts. They'll refill your hot water for the tea upon request. Great and quick customer service! Can get pretty crowded where finding seating can get tough.

What a charming little spot for tea, drinks, and snacks! This spot was on my visit list when I saw a flyer from them advertising their drink of the month - Halloween themed with eyeballs (stuffed lychees) in a purplish drink. While I didn't order that when I came here - Halloween is my favorite holiday of the year, and September did not disappoint! In fact, I walked in and was impressed by all the Halloween decorations they had throughout the store...and restroom!Their menu is extensive - it's pretty much a storytelling style book. There are like ten different kinds of coffee, teas, blended drinks, and snack foods. The clerk was super patient and friendly, and helped guide me towards their Avocado Coffee. It had a base of rich Vietnamese iced coffee, topped with fresh avocado puree. I think the topping was coconut flakes - there wasn't a lot of it, so I couldn't really tell, but that was the flavor I picked up from the fried flakes. The drink was satisfying - I love avocado smoothies, so this was a perfect blend of avocado and coffee. The clerk was also able to adjust the sweetness to 50% - which I appreciated. I had the opportunity to chat with either the lead or manager about the story behind their name. It's always a plus to hear what inspirations owners draw from to come up with a unique business name. When I mentioned to her about the lack of outlets - she showed me where some of them were at her cafe, and when I relocated to a table near an outlet, she politely offered to swap out the lower table for a higher table (which made it more comfortable to work from a laptop). Really good service here! There is a nominal charge to use credit card - but if you can imagine, rent on Bolsa Ave. in the heart of Little Saigon is not cheap. The drinks are unique enough to justify the higher cost - the ambiance and service is wonderful as well. Parking was easy when I stopped by on a weekday afternoon - but being that it's Little Saigon, parking can get tight if you go during the weekends, or busier rush hours. September shares the lot with like 50 other businesses in the strip mall.
